Featuring an array of amenities, Surrey Quays station ensures that travelers have a smooth experience. The compact ticket office operates Monday through Friday from 7:00 AM to 10:00 AM, and there are easily accessible ticket machines available for those who need to collect tickets bought online. For patrons who require assistance, there are helpful staff members on hand from 5:34 AM to 12:48 AM on weekdays. CCTV is prevalent across the station, offering a sense of security to all visitors, even though there's no dedicated luggage storage or waiting rooms.
Though Surrey Quays lacks the grand amenities of larger stations—such as waiting rooms or on-site toilets—it makes it up with basic conveniences like cold drinks and food vending machines. Accessibility is a mixed bag; while ticket machines are fully accessible with induction loops available, there’s a lack of fully step-free access throughout the station, only the booking hall is equipped for this. Helsby Train Station, though lacking some of the advanced facilities of larger stations, handles the essentials with efficiency. It does not feature a traditional ticket office but provides ticket machines that are user-friendly with touchscreen controls and accept major debit and credit cards. These can be found on the Chester-bound platform, making it convenient for passengers to collect pre-purchased tickets online. For those who need auditory assistance, induction loops are available at the station.
If you have any questions during your visit or need help, there are customer help points available where staff can assist you, though luggage storage options are currently unavailable. Safety is considered here, as CCTV is operational at the station. Accessibility might present a bit of a challenge due to certain platforms only being accessible via the footbridge, but step-free access is available from the car park to some parts of the station. Car parking is managed by Transport for Wales, with 20 spaces available free of charge, though there are no designated accessible spaces.
Getting to and from Helsby Train Station is relatively straightforward. While there are no taxi ranks or car hire services directly at the station, the nearest bus stops are conveniently located on the main road. A rail replacement service is also accessible at a nearby bus stop on Chester Road, just a stone's throw from the Junoon restaurant.
For those interested in cycling, the station offers bicycle parking stands on both Platforms 1 and 2, though there are no facilities for bike hire. This makes it easier for visitors to explore the idyllic suburbs of Helsby on two wheels, though having your own bike would be necessary.
